[QUOTE="Pokerpoet2, post: 6792162, member: 430261"] The Principle of Poker is to be the last man standing! It does not matter how much you play for, whether you buy in for $1 or $1,000 the principal remains the same in all Poker games and variants. Once you can get away from the Idea of making money from the game, You can play with the sole intention of being that last one in the game regardless of what the prize money is, You could make more than $100 in a week, playing and winning freerolls, but the odds of winning is governed by the number of players in each game. What you should be trying to achieve is winning more games than you lose, If you are constantly depositing cash in order to play Poker, then you have a problem, A serious, profitably player will only deposit once and then accumulate a Bankroll from winning more than he loses, Some even do it without making a deposit and can build a Bankroll from playing freerolls. Nothing in Poker is Impossible, but to be a serious, Profitable player, it takes hard work, hours of study, patience of a Saint and the dedication to improve your game. Then you can start making money! [/QUOTE]
